Ezra Hengst

Today, Ezra is a 6-year-old sweetheart who loves helping others. Shortly after his 2nd birthday, Ezra started experiencing discomfort while playing. After countless tests and difficulty walking, his family discovered the cause: stage IV neuroblastoma.

He spent several difficult months in treatment for his tumor and lesions, but a pea-sized area of relapse left Ezra and his family in search of new options. After a few experimental treatments showed no change in his cancer, Ezra enrolled in an antibody treatment at Memorial Sloan Kettering in New York – far from his Florida home.

With financial assistance from Alex’s Lemonade Stand Foundation’s Travel For Care Program, Ezra’s family could afford to keep traveling for remission treatment and scans. Today, his family is so grateful to see him beating cancer!

“Every time we’ve received support, it always feels like a huge weight has been lifted.” – Brittany Hengst, Ezra’s mom
